Easy Microwave Baked Potato (In 10 Minutes or Less!)

Easy Microwave Baked Potato (In 10 Minutes or Less!)

Craving a baked potato but short on time? Skip the oven and grab your microwave. With just one russet potato, olive oil, and a few pantry basics, you’ll have a fluffy, delicious baked potato ready in under 10 minutes. Perfect for a quick lunch, weeknight dinner, or hearty snack—no oven required.

🥔 What You’ll Need:

  • 1 medium russet potato (5–10 oz)

  • Olive oil

  • Salt and pepper

  • A fork, microwave-safe plate, and optional toppings

Step-by-Step: Microwave the Perfect Baked Potato

1. Choose the Right Potato

Use a medium russet for the fluffiest texture. They're ideal for baking thanks to their starchy interior and thick skin.

2. Wash Thoroughly

 

Rinse under lukewarm water and scrub away dirt with your hands or a veggie brush. Pat dry with a paper towel.

3. Poke It with a Fork

Pierce the potato 3–4 times on each side. This prevents it from exploding by letting steam escape.

4. Season the Skin

 

Brush on olive oil and sprinkle salt and pepper. Add garlic powder, smoked paprika, or za’atar for extra flavor.

5. Place on Microwave-Safe Plate

 

Use a glass or ceramic plate. If your microwave dries things out, loosely cover the potato with a microwave-safe lid or paper towel.

6. Microwave on High for 5 Minutes

 

Use full power. For higher wattage microwaves (1000W+), 5–6 minutes works. For lower wattage (under 900W), try 8–9 minutes.

7. Flip and Cook 3–5 Minutes More

Turn the potato with tongs or an oven mitt. Continue microwaving until a fork slides in easily. Adjust time depending on size.

8. Test for Doneness

Insert a fork into the thickest part. If it slides in smoothly, it’s ready. Internal temp should be about 210°F (99°C).

9. Optional: Bake for Crispy Skin

Want crispy skin? Pop the potato into a preheated oven at 375°F (190°C) for 10–15 minutes after microwaving.

10. Let It Rest

Cool for 1–3 minutes before slicing. This allows the heat to finish cooking the center and makes handling safer.

11. Add Toppings & Serve

Slice lengthwise, fluff with a fork, and load up with butter, sour cream, cheese, chives, bacon bits—whatever you love.
